Abstract

PURPOSE:To measure a distance without moving an objective (mirror) by scanning the wavelength of luminous flux so that a signal outputted by a light receiving element has at least two peaks. CONSTITUTION:When the wavelength of laser luminous flux is varied by increasing a driving current supplied to a semiconductor laser 21 by a driving circuit 22, light and shade (light when the optical path difference between the length l0 of a reference optical path 25 and the length l1 of a measurement optical path 27 is an integral multiple of lambda/2 and shade when an odd multiple of #/4) are formed on the light receiving element 30 by the interference between two pieces of luminous flux split by a half-mirror 24. Here, the reciprocal optical path length (l) from an origin 0 to a corner cube prism 28 is found from a specific expression by using the values l0 and l1 and respective wavelengths of laser luminous flux when a 1st and next peaks of the signal outputted by the element 30 appear. Therefore, the prism 28 is not moved, the wavelength of the luminous flux emitted by the laser 21 is scanned, and two wavelengths when the signal from the element has the peaks are found to measure the distance from the origin 0 to the prism 28.
